logo

Output b1ddafa3ccc2a60b8661129c2953c408c05cf8b4aa32166c3a5caf97feb69fa7:2

value
18280000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cbd9fad266721e2c99ebe6b1b9a905c62af0298 OP_EQUAL
address
3A9PFUoxw1cp6ypLHiYV8FJ37G5M2k7gAK
transaction
b1ddafa3ccc2a60b8661129c2953c408c05cf8b4aa32166c3a5caf97feb69fa7